I'm thinking about selling high on Murray. Am I crazy? If so, someone talk me off the ledge.

He had a great game don't get me wrong, but he looked slower than last year to me and doesn't have a burst. If he doesn't look like he has much pop now, in week 1, then what's going to happen once week 10 hits?

He also runs high and constantly looks for contact at the end of runs, which leads to injuries. I love it as a football fan but as a fantasy owner, I'm not crazy about that. I don't know I just think I can get a lot for him now or in the next few weeks and it might be worth it to sell high.

McFadden, Martin, K. Smith and Hillis are my other backs so I have solid depth but need a 2nd WR to pair with Julio.
